The Universe is a Communion of Subjects Rather than A Collection of Objects


In this Place, we strive to embody The Great Work envisioned by Thomas Berry, C.P. “The work of ensuring a just, healthy, beautiful, and sustainably life-giving world for future generations.” Drawing inspiration from Pope Francis and discerning the movement of God’s Spirit: We will listen carefully, and intentionally respond to the cry of the earth and the cry of the poor. We will create a Place of sacred hospitality, prayer, and restoration. And we will provide a space for encounter, dialogue, education and service, working toward an integral human ecology.

CHRIST OF THE FOREST: REST AND RENEWAL WITH NATURE Presented by: Mary Frohlich, RSCJ 9/22 - 9/23

When Jesus saw that his disciples were becoming exhausted, he took them to the forests of Mount Hermon for rest and renewal. In a time when many are experiencing deep exhaustion, he invites us to come away for a while and reconnect with the springs of living water flowing at the heart of all life. This retreat will offer times of guided reflection, contemplative prayer, and Forest Therapy,* all centered around the theme of deepening our relationship with the One who lovingly dwells in each and every created being. The retreat will begin Friday evening with supper and conclude with Mass. Departure will be by 5 pm Saturday.

*Forest Therapy is guided time outdoors discovering and exploring our relationships with the living creatures and environments that surround us. The grounds of Thomas Berry Place (although not forested) offer a refuge of calm and natural beauty in the midst of the city.
